## SQL Linting

All SQL files at Bramblegate must pass `sqlcheck` before merge. Rules enforce uppercase keywords, explicit column lists (no `SELECT *`), and snake_case identifiers. The linter validates schema references against a live shadow database, so it needs network access during CI and local runs. Before your first run, configure the linter's schema probe with the connection string below.

primary connection of fajog-bageg = clickhouse://tamion_svc:0nS8bDSETpHjj2@db-cbc5.nelvrocorp.example:5432/nordor

Finance Review Summary — Harwick Street Lease. Renegotiation with Pellgrove Estates concluded last week. We secured a 12% reduction on base rent and a two-year break clause, offset by taking on internal maintenance costs. Net annual saving is projected at roughly 8% of facilities spend. Sales leads should note that showroom space on the ground floor is unchanged, so client demos continue as normal. The savings feed directly into next year's commercial plans, summarised confidentially below.

board note of kaguf-kawig: Novdorax Logistics plans to raise the Aldax list price by 41.6 percent in July. The board signed off on a budget of $484.6 million for Project Druiel. The renewal with Gorirox Logistics closes at $136.6 million a year, 37.5 percent above the last contract. Project Silmir slips by a full year because of the audit delay.

Onboarding: sort stability in Reportly

Welcome! One quirk worth knowing for your review: Reportly's builder uses a stable merge sort, so rows with equal keys keep their original order — auditors rely on this for reproducible exports. Don't swap in the fast unstable sorter without sign-off. To verify exports yourself, you'll need to unlock the audit fixtures archive, and its recovery passphrase is right below.

strongbox words: raldor-eliir-lamael

## Authentication

The Quillbase query planner regression harness hits the Vexley staging cluster read-only. It replays captured plans against both the patched and baseline planner builds and diffs cost estimates. No production credentials are accepted; the harness rejects any principal with write scopes. Sessions expire after 15 minutes and are logged to the Harrow audit sink. To run the harness against staging, send requests with the bearer token shown below.

login token, yajeg-fawif: eyJhbGciOiJIUzI1NiIsInR5cCI6IkpXVCJ9.eyJzdWIiOiIEdPQYnZXaZIn0.HSRTnYZBx0Qc